  • Views on RP combat and injuries:
    I'm open to RP combat, though I don't like doing it often, and Oak's difficult to provoke as it is. I prefer to engage with people I trust, because my preferred method of combat is typing out open-ended emotes that allow for the other person to react and determine whether or not they're hit. This allows for control over the fight, diversity in the fight, and keeps the field set so that a character who is supposed to be a skilled fighter isn't defeated merely by bad dice throws. That said, I'll use dice in the (admittedly rare) instance I engage in RP combat with someone I don't know as well. Really, just talk to me first, and we'll work something out. I'm flexible. Injuries I'm totally cool with. A true badass is not someone who never gets hurt, or never loses. A true badass is someone who comes back in spite of that.
